Course Description

OTMA and IMS Connect

 

IMS curriculum; Topic list; Course list; Home page 

 

Course Code: I-542
Recommended Duration: 4 Days

Benefits

This course explains how OTMA and IMS Connect work, how to set it up and how to change the working via exits.

Audience

IMS system programmers who are responsible for the TCP/IP Attachment to IMS.

Prerequisites

The student should already posses an understanding of IMS systems programming concepts, familiarity with the IMS environment (online, batch, and database utilities), working knowledge of their installation's IMS system, some background in the administration of the IMS system, familiarity with z/OS or MVS control programs. The student should also be able to understand assembly language.

Major Topics Include
  • Introduction to OTMA
  • XCF
  • OTMA headers
  • Security
  • OTMA exits
  • Introcution to IMS Connect
  • IMS Connect setup
  • The IMS Connect header
  • IMS Connect exits
  • Protocols used by IMS Connect and OTMA
  • Two phase commit with IMS Connect and RRS
